A semester in the life of students and staff using Learn du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 11

Slide 11 text

du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S Students’ experience Frustrations around being made to use templates Love using Learn as a comms tool Time consuming to give good feedback Staff members’ experience Lack of trust in existing templates Overwhelmed by notifications Inconsistencies around assignments and feedback

Slide 17

Slide 17 text

Students’ top tasks du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S Lecture slides Lecture notes/outlines/handouts Lecture recordings Past exam papers Top 3 tasks >25% of votes Next 4 tasks Almost half Next 7 tasks Final 31 tasks 1. Lecture slides 2. Lecture notes / outlines / handouts 3. Lecture recordings 4. Past exam papers 5. Grades 6. Reading lists / study resources 7. Assignment deadlines 8. Assignment feedback / feed forward

Slide 21

Slide 21 text

Gerry McGovern on testing a new structure for the first time: “You will have maybe a 60% success rate if you do it really well.” du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 22

Slide 22 text

Our success rates ranged from 67% to 93% du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 23

Slide 23 text

Worst performing task You need to contact a teacher. Where would you find their email address? 67% success 59% directness du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 25

Slide 25 text

Research has suggested that when users get the first click right, 87% ultimately succeed in a task Versus 46% who get the first click wrong Jeff Sauro, Getting the first click right: https://measuringu.com/first-click/ du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 28

Slide 28 text

It’s coming up to exam time and you’d like to see some mock exam papers. Where will you find them? 30% selected Course materials 21% selected Resource list 42% selected Assessment du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 29

Slide 29 text

Past papers problem Past papers were the 4th top task du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 30

Slide 30 text

Past papers problem But they were not clearly grouped in the card sort du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 31

Slide 31 text

Past papers problem We placed it in the Assessment section. But students were not finding it. du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 32

Slide 32 text

Method triangulation to the rescue du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 33

Slide 33 text

The elements of user experience du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S Conception Completion Diagram adapted from Jesse James Garrett: http://www.jjg.net/elements/pdf/elements.pdf User needs and business objectives Functional/content requirements Content design and interface design IA and interaction design Top tasks surveys with students and staff Card sorting with students Tree testing with students First click testing with students Ongoing usability testing

Slide 34

Slide 34 text

du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 35

Slide 35 text

By watching just four students, we understood that they don’t look for past papers in Learn They Google for them du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S

Slide 36

Slide 36 text

Without using a mixture of research methods, we would never have understood this duncanstephen.net — @DuncanBSS
